About this Position
The Academic Advisor acts as a liaison for the TRIO-Student Support Services department. The advisor supports several critical areas for advancement in higher education. This includes course schedule advisement, degree planning and completion, career and the transfer process to 4-year institutions, financial literacy education, and more as required under federal TRIO grant requirements.
